IP查询
查询
你查询的IP:[59.191.52.253] 地理位置:中国–广东
最新查询
116.128.130.212
210.76.42.193
120.90.211.132
218.202.152.234
118.124.237.115
60.55.53.78
219.224.125.157
203.93.245.59
116.1.90.164
59.191.52.253
117.103.16.232
123.100.45.220
116.16.13.202
220.248.231.94
203.191.144.105
203.93.237.230
211.144.233.134
203.90.159.131
119.232.2.113
123.176.80.40
125.169.101.45
202.91.128.182
125.31.192.255
59.80.31.137
120.52.115.31
117.103.16.244
203.95.137.136
117.74.64.212
124.196.3.189
124.67.221.90
122.198.146.160